Поделиться через


Метод PictureFormat.IncrementBrightness (Excel)

Изменяет яркость рисунка на указанную величину. Используйте свойство Яркость , чтобы задать абсолютную яркость рисунка.

Синтаксис

expression. IncrementBrightness (Increment)

Выражение Переменная, представляющая объект PictureFormat .

Параметры

Имя Обязательный или необязательный Тип данных Описание
Приращение Обязательный Single Указывает, сколько нужно изменить значение свойства Яркость для рисунка. Положительное значение делает рисунок ярче; отрицательное значение делает рисунок темнее.

Замечания

Вы не можете настроить яркость изображения после верхнего или нижнего предела для свойства Яркость . Например, если для свойства Яркость изначально задано значение 0,9, а для аргумента Increment задано значение 0,3, то результирующий уровень яркости будет равен 1,0, что является верхним пределом свойства Яркость , а не 1,2.

Пример

В этом примере создается дубликат фигуры в myDocument, а затем он перемещается и затемняется. Чтобы пример работал, фигура должна быть изображением или объектом OLE.

Set myDocument = Worksheets(1) 
With myDocument.Shapes(1).Duplicate 
 .PictureFormat.IncrementBrightness -0.2 
 .IncrementLeft 50 
 .IncrementTop 50 
End With

Поддержка и обратная связь

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.